Digital Safety in Buildings: Best Practices for BMS Systems
To guarantee robust facility safety, it's vital that automation system security is a priority . Implementing strong cybersecurity protocols for your BMS involves several key steps. Regularly refresh software, require multi-factor authentication, and isolate network segments to limit potential impact of a breach . Moreover, conduct scheduled security assessments and provide regular employee education on recognizing and mitigating phishing scams and other digital risks . Finally, maintaining a detailed record of all system connections is necessary for identifying suspicious activity.
Securing Your BMS: Addressing Vulnerabilities and Risks
Safeguarding your BMS is critical in today's integrated world. Several possible flaws exist, ranging from older software and default passwords to physical access risks. These risks can lead to failures in vital building functions , potentially impacting safety and incurring significant financial penalties. Utilizing a multi-faceted approach, including regular vulnerability scans , patching software, strengthening access controls, and providing employee training , is imperative to mitigate these issues and maintain the integrity of your BMS.
